Copyright (C) 2025 The Meme Factory, Inc. https://karlpinc.com Copyright (C) 2005, 2008, Karl O. Pinc This program is free software: you can redistribute it and/or modify it under the terms of the GNU Affero General Public License as published by the Free Software Foundation, either version 3 of the License, or (at your option) any later version. This program is distributed in the hope that it will be useful, but WITHOUT ANY WARRANTY; without even the implied warranty of MERCHANTABILITY or FITNESS FOR A PARTICULAR PURPOSE. See the GNU Affero General Public License for more details. You should have received a copy of the GNU Affero General Public License along with this program. If not, see . There, that set it up so we can have comments. From: http://www.dpawson.co.uk/xsl/index.html http://www.dpawson.co.uk/xsl/sect2/comments.html#d2747e112 If this were not "top level" we'd have to also have somewhere in here. And apparently we're not top level. Maybe I should be using style comments instead? I don't as I thought they made it into the formatting output at least. The topmost 2 lines are basic and required Header Information. This stylesheet is used by the Makefile to customize PDF output. Use the standard isok style. We must use include, which means we can't override these settings, instead of import where we could, I think because we're using an xml fragment to give to xmlto rather than writing our own customization layer. Import can only be used at top level, where we apparently are not. This style adds that page break after TOC. page Have external links show up in footnotes. Have space between columns of tables. 1em 1em 2pt 2pt